Suppose that the probability density function ofthe length of computer cables is f (x) = 0.1 from 1200 to1210 millimeters.a. Det
Ann [662]

Notice that f(x)=0.1 for 1200\le x\le1210 implies that f(x)=0 elsewhere, since

\displaystyle\int_{1200}^{1210}f(x)\,\mathrm dx=1

where X=x is a random variable representing cable lengths according to the PDF f(x).

a. By definition of expectation, the mean is

E[X]=\displaystyle\int_{-\infty}^\infty x\,f(x)\,\mathrm dx=0.1\int_{1200}^{1210}x\,\mathrm dx=1205

The variance is

\operatorname{Var}[X]=E[(X-E[X])^2]=E[X^2]-E[X]^2

where

E[X^2]=\displaystyle\int_{-\infty}^\infty x^2\,f(x)\,\mathrm dx=0.1\int_{1200}^{1210}x^2\,\mathrm dx=\frac{4,356,100}3

so that the variance is \frac{25}3, making the standard deviation \frac5{\sqrt3}.
